Ticha dam in the Shumen region (North Bulgaria) is overflowing at a rate of 10 cubic metres per second. The controlled release of water continues via the spillway, discharging 18 cubic meters / sec. The levels of Kamchia and Vrana rivers in which the dam is inflowed are low and can absorb the large amount of water.
The district administration said that no major surge is expected, and there is no risk to the population. However, monitoring at the critical points continues.
Kulnovo dam is overflowing at a rate of minimum 0.5 cubic metres of water per second. At the same time, the reservoir is drained by 0.4 cubic metres per second. The water from the dam goes into a gully which is well cleaned.
There is a free volume at Novi Pazar 1 dam, but controlled release began.
